SEATTLE - Council member Debora Juarez has been a fierce proponent of a new police station in her North Seattle District.
On Monday, during a seemingly normal Seattle City Council briefing, she and colleague Mike O'Brien engaged in a tense exchange about the subject that included Juarez reflecting on her upbringing.
"I was born and raised in a community with violence, I've been the victim", and what she viewed as "political rhetoric" from O'Brien.
